Sony has just launched the Burano 8K cinema camera, part of the company's top-of-the-line CineAlta digital camera line. Using a sensor that inherits the color technology of Venice 2, the Burano camera is designed to combine image quality and mobility, and is also the world's first digital camera to use the PL mount with built-in anti-shake technology.

When the PL mount is removed, the camera can use E-mount lenses and supports Hybrid AF technology (hybrid autofocus) and high-speed AF subject recognition.


The Burano incorporates an 8.6K full-frame sensor with most of the same specs as the VENICE 2, allowing for cross-production use. The sensor has a dual base ISO of 800 and 3,200 with a dynamic range of up to 16 stops. The camera can shoot at 30fps (8K) or 60fps (6K) or 120fps (4K).


The Burano features a compact, highly portable body that is approximately 32mm shorter and 1.4kg lighter than the Venice 2. The camera and accessory packaging is made primarily of plant-based cellulose fibers rather than plastic. Furthermore, the camera’s padding is made of molded pulp rather than thermoplastic.


In addition to Burano, Sony said it will continue to distribute Venice 2. Not only inheriting the highly appreciated features of the Venice camera such as color, dual base ISO, 8-stop ND filter, the Venice 2 camera also allows the choice between 6K or 8.6K full-frame sensors depending on the needs of the filmmaker.


Canon’s XA series of professional camcorders are designed for on-location filming such as news broadcasting, reporting, documentaries and events. The newly released XA75 and XA70 models inherit the same level of performance as their predecessors, while adding support for the UVC (USB Video Class) protocol for sending video via a USB Type-C connection.

The XA75 and XA70 are equipped with a 1-inch CMOS sensor and DIGIC DV 6 image processor. With a 4K-compatible 15x optical zoom lens and a zoom range from approximately 25.5mm at wide angle to approximately 382.5mm at telephoto, both models support high-quality 4K/30p video recording across the entire zoom range. Additionally, thanks to Canon's Dual Pixel CMOS AF technology, the XA75/XA70 can automatically acquire and track subjects while shooting.


Meanwhile, the XA65 and XA60 are equipped with a 1/2.3-inch CMOS sensor and a DIGIC DV 6 image processor, along with a 4K-compatible 20x optical zoom lens, all in a compact body measuring approximately 109mm (W) H) x 182mm (D) and weighing approximately 750g. The camcorders support 4K/30p video recording across the entire zoom range - from approximately 29.3mm at wide angle to approximately 601mm at telephoto. Additionally, data from the 4K sensor can also be used for HD oversampling processing to record high-resolution Full HD/60p video.


Additionally, the camcorders feature a 3.5-inch, 2.76-million-dot LCD touchscreen, as well as a 0.36-inch, 1.77-million-dot tilting EVF (electronic viewfinder) for improved visibility when shooting outdoors. Furthermore, the camcorders feature a digital zoom function for a wider zoom range and an OSD (on-screen display) “text overlay” function.


On this occasion, Canon also launched the CN8 x 15 IAS S/E1 (EF mount) and CN8 x 15 IAS S/P1 (PL mount). These are the latest models in the CINE-SERVO line of EF Cinema lenses.

Supporting 8K cameras with large-format sensors, the new EF Cinema lenses feature a 15mm focal length at the wide angle, 8x optical zoom and a built-in 1.5x extender. These versatile new lenses can be used in situations such as TV and commercial shooting, live studio shooting, sports broadcasting, and more.



The CN8 x 15 IAS S/E1 and CN8 x 15 IAS S/P1 can be mounted on cameras with large format sensors (Super 35mm equivalent), providing a focal length of 15 - 120mm thanks to their high optical zoom capability. Compared to their predecessors, these lenses offer higher performance in a more compact design, improving mobility and ease of shoulder-mounting.
